We are seeking an experienced commercial fire alarm technician to join our growing team. This position focuses on the inspection, testing, maintenance, troubleshooting, and repair of commercial fire alarm systems in accordance with NFPA codes and local AHJ requirements. The ideal candidate is reliable, detail-oriented, and able to work independently while delivering excellent customer service.
Responsibilities:

  • Perform inspection, testing, troubleshooting and maintenance of all types of commercial fire alarm systems
  • Complete accurate inspection reports and service documentation
  • Ensure systems comply with NFPA 72, local fire codes, and manufacturer specifications
  • Communicate professionally with customers, building management, and fire marshals
  • Identify deficiencies and recommend corrective actions
  • Maintain company tools, vehicle, and inventory
  • Follow all safety procedures and company policies
Requirements:
-Minimum 2+ years of experience installing, inspection, testing, and servicing commercial fire alarm systems.
-Strong working knowledge of NFPA 72, NFPA 70, local fire codes, and AHJ requirements.
-Skilled in troubleshooting system faults, wiring issues, and device failures.
-Strong communication skills and professional customer service demeanor.
-Valid drivers license with clean driving record.
-Ability to pass background check and drug screening
-Fasa/Basa within the last 5 years.
-Reliable transportation to and from work
